Nine roses represent 'long and lasting'. In China, 9 sounds like 'long', so 9 represents' long '; In addition, 9 is the largest digit among all digits and is considered a polar number to the yang, often representing the most or infinite. It is also a number symbolizing noble status. The items used by emperors are usually 9, so 9 is a very auspicious number in our Chinese culture.
The language of roses of different colors
Red Rose: Passion, I love you, passionate love.
Blue Rose: Mysterious, noble, miraculous, impossible.
Pink Rose: Touching, ambiguous love, remembered in the heart, first love, I like your bright smile.
White Rose: Innocence, purity, respect, humility.
Yellow Rose: Apologize for love and enjoy the days with you. In Japan, yellow roses are a gift for breakups. In some places, yellow roses also represent waiting, waiting for love that belongs to you.
